Why Chicken Run Hardware Cloth Is Necessary

I learned quickly that a chicken run needs more than just simple fencing. Chickens may be safe from wandering off, but they are still vulnerable to predators like raccoons, foxes, hawks, and even neighborhood dogs. Hardware cloth gives me the strong, tight protection I need because its small openings make it much harder for animals to reach through, bite, or pull apart.

I also trust hardware cloth because it helps keep my flock secure at night and during the day. Unlike chicken wire, which can be easy to bend or break, hardware cloth is sturdier and lasts longer. That extra strength gives me peace of mind knowing my chickens are safer, especially when I am not around to watch them.

For me, using hardware cloth is an investment in safety and durability. It may cost more at first, but it saves me from bigger problems later, like injuries, escapes, or predator attacks. If I want a chicken run that truly protects my birds, hardware cloth is necessary.

My Buying Guides on Chicken Run Hardware Cloth

Why I Chose Hardware Cloth for My Chicken Run

When I started building my chicken run, I quickly realized that not all fencing is equal. I wanted something that would keep my chickens safe from predators without making the enclosure feel too closed in. Hardware cloth stood out to me because it is strong, durable, and much harder for raccoons, foxes, and other animals to tear through than regular chicken wire.

What I Looked for in the Material

The first thing I checked was the gauge of the wire. I learned that thicker wire usually means better strength, so I preferred a sturdier option for long-term protection. I also paid attention to the mesh size. Smaller openings gave me more peace of mind because they made it harder for predators to reach in or for chicks to slip out.

Choosing the Right Mesh Size

For my own chicken run, I found that 1/2-inch hardware cloth was the safest choice. It gave me a good balance between airflow, visibility, and protection. I would avoid larger openings if I were dealing with smaller birds or if predators were common in the area. The smaller mesh also helped keep rodents out, which was a big plus for me.

Galvanized vs. Welded Options

I made sure to choose galvanized hardware cloth because I wanted it to resist rust and last through rain, snow, and humidity. In my experience, outdoor poultry setups need materials that can handle weather changes without falling apart. I also looked for welded construction since it felt more secure and dependable than lighter alternatives.

How I Evaluated Durability

Durability mattered a lot to me because I did not want to replace the fencing every season. I checked how well the cloth held its shape and whether the wire felt stiff enough to resist bending. I also considered how it would perform if a predator tried to push, claw, or chew at it. The more rigid the cloth, the more confident I felt about my flock’s safety.

Installation Tips I Found Helpful

When I installed my chicken run hardware cloth, I realized that the job was easier with the right tools. I used heavy-duty staples, screws with washers, and wire cutters to make clean cuts. I also overlapped seams carefully so there were no weak spots. In my experience, a secure installation is just as important as the quality of the hardware cloth itself.

Rust Resistance and Weather Protection

I always recommend checking for rust resistance before buying. Since my chicken run is exposed to the elements, I needed something that could handle moisture without corroding quickly. Galvanized hardware cloth gave me better confidence that the enclosure would stay strong for years.
